Whether you’re aiming to lead a company or start one, the Business Administration program sets the stage for your next step in the business world. It opens the door for careers in management, marketing, finance, and more. A degree in business is also a popular choice for students planning to attend law school, and with help from our experienced faculty, you can choose electives that prepare you for transfer to a four-year college too.
